1 From f5ebf9ab60940b00c36dfe64add41c80f3daff6a Mon Sep 17 00:00:00 2001
2 From: Martin Blumenstingl <martin.blumenstingl@googlemail.com>
3 Date: Tue, 11 Jun 2024 15:54:27 +0200
4 Subject: net: dsa: lantiq_gswip: Don't manually call gswip_port_enable()
6 We don't need to manually call gswip_port_enable() from within
7 gswip_setup() for the CPU port. DSA does this automatically for us.
9 Signed-off-by: Martin Blumenstingl <martin.blumenstingl@googlemail.com>
10 Acked-by: Hauke Mehrtens <hauke@hauke-m.de>
11 Reviewed-by: Vladimir Oltean <olteanv@gmail.com>
12 Signed-off-by: Martin Schiller <ms@dev.tdt.de>
13 Link: https://lore.kernel.org/r/20240611135434.3180973-6-ms@dev.tdt.de
14 Signed-off-by: Jakub Kicinski <kuba@kernel.org>
16 drivers/net/dsa/lantiq_gswip.c | 2 --
17 1 file changed, 2 deletions(-)
19 --- a/drivers/net/dsa/lantiq_gswip.c
20 +++ b/drivers/net/dsa/lantiq_gswip.c
21 @@ -891,8 +891,6 @@ static int gswip_setup(struct dsa_switch
23 ds->mtu_enforcement_ingress = true;
25 - gswip_port_enable(ds, cpu_port, NULL);
27 ds->configure_vlan_while_not_filtering = false;